Factory inspection begins with visual inspection of fiber end faces using microscopes or video inspection tools to detect contamination, scratches, cracks, or polishing defects that can degrade optical performance . Magnification typically ranges from 100x to 400x, with higher magnifications used for detecting micron-sized defects and lower magnifications for dirt or contamination . Wide-field video microscopes allow inspection of the entire ferrule and connector body, identifying dust that could transfer to the fiber end during mating . Cleaning is performed using dry cleaning strands, alcohol wipes, or click cleaners designed for specific ferrule types (1.25 mm, 2.5 mm, or MPO connectors). Proper cleaning removes dust and particles that could cause reflection, attenuation, or damage to transmitter equipment . Connectors are typically kept covered until installation to prevent contamination.

Factory inspections follow industry standards such as IEC-61300-3-35, which define acceptable end-face conditions and cleanliness levels . Pass/fail criteria are displayed on inspection microscopes, allowing operators to determine whether connectors are ready for mating or require cleaning .
